AECOM is seeking an Associate Director to lead and grow its planning consents team across multiple UK offices with hybrid working options.
The role focuses on managing major development applications, including DCOs, and providing strategic planning advice to clients and internal teams.
You will mentor junior staff, oversee project delivery to time and budget, and contribute to business development and client relationships in the energy transition, rail, water, housing and mixed-use sectors.
